UVA-Wise Volleyball Breezes Past Covenant, Fall in 5 to Tn. Wesleyan

September 16, 2006

Wise, VA -- UVA-Wise jumped back into the win column Saturday afternoon to record its first Appalachian Athletic Conference win. The Lady Cavs made short work of Covenant College, 3-0, after losing tight 3-2 match to Tennessee Wesleyan in the morning.

UVA-Wise went to 1-3 in the AAC and 4-7 overall on the year. Tennessee Wesleyan is 6-4 and 1-2 AAC while Covenant is 1-2 in the league and 3-9 for the year.

The Lady Cavs won in three games by scores of 30-17, 30-21 and 30-18 over the Lady Scots. Against Covenant, Kate Daub paced the way with 15 kills, no errors in 33 total attacks for a .455 hitting percentage. Tasha Viers added 12 kills and digs while both Kristen Salyer and Stacey Ringhoffer had eight kills apiece. Britney Lawson led the defense with 13 digs. Davina Dishner set 39 kills, dug 12 balls and lined two aces. Leeza Dos Santos served four aces of her own. The team hit .328 for the match.

Tennessee Wesleyan held on in a marathon morning match against UVA-Wise. The Bulldogs won the first game, 36-34, before the Lady Cavs prevailed in the following two games, 30-28 and 30-21. TWC evened the match at two games apiece, 30-23, in the four game before winning a thrilling 16-14 fifth game.

Viers produced a season-best 27 kills, hit .380, dug 24 balls, lined two aces and had two set assists in an outstanding performance. Salyer, Daub and Ringhoffer hit double figures in kills as well with 15, 13 and 12. Dos Santos had 15 digs and an ace. Dishner handed out 66 assists, had three aces and eight digs. Emily Helms chipped in 12 digs and nine kills.

UVA-Wise will remain home for a Tuesday night match against Montreat College starting at 6:30 p.m.
